Long-range planning is crucial because it helps organizations set clear goals and allocate resources effectively over time. It allows for the anticipation of future challenges and opportunities, enabling proactive decision-making. Additionally, long-range planning fosters alignment among stakeholders, ensuring everyone is working towards a common vision. Ultimately, it enhances resilience and adaptability in a rapidly changing environment.

Describe the expected roles skills and planning knowledge of a person hired in the current planning division and one hired in the Long Range Planning Division an a planning agency?

They sure should be good at planning. The Long-Range planning division writes the comprehensive plan, area plans, zoning ordinance and subdivision ordinance. They literally plan for the long-term health of the city. The short-range or current planning division enforces the ordinances and does rezoning, site plans, Board of Zoning Appeals cases - anything that takes plan here and now.
